Quasi-self-complementary antenna for multistandard radio system

This paper presents a wideband multiband antenna realized on a small ground plane dedicated to cover LTE 700 (790 - 862 MHz), GSM (880 - 960 MHz), DCS (1710 - 1880 MHz), PCS (1850 - 1990 MHz), UMTS 2100 (1920 - 2170 MHz) and UMTS 2600 (2500 - 2690 MHz) standards. The proposed antenna is a QSC-IFLA (Quasi-Self-Complementary Inverted-FL Antenna) resulting from a QSC-IFA (Quasi-Self-Complementary Inverted-F Antenna) on which a L radiating arm is added. This type of structure is very interesting in terms of bandwidth and integration in a mobile terminal. Self-complementary structure allows us to maximize the bandwidth by taking advantage of the metal/slot complementarity properties. The design was achieved using HFSS software and a prototype was realized and measured.
